Currently if there are bluetooth.h headers installed in the system
libpcap will be built with bluetooth support and it's impossible to
disable it. Attached patch adds --{en,dis}able-bluetooth switches.
Also this patch makes use of AS_HELP_STRING to let autoconf manage
output layout.

Use "bpf_u_int32" rather than "ulong" in the SITA code, as it's intended
to be 32 bits long (the "l" in "htonl()" and "ntohl()" is historical -
they work on 32-bit quantities, and the "l" dates back to the days when
32-bit processors were a bit newer and 16-bit Unix was more common).
Those changes also, at least in theory, makes the SITA support work on
other Unix-compatible platforms; note that in README.sita.
